description <jats:title>Key Points</jats:title><jats:p>CXCL13 and CXCL12 mediate chemotaxis of CNS lymphoma cells, and CXCL13 concentration in CSF is prognostic. CXCL13 plus IL-10 is highly specific for the diagnosis of CNS lymphoma.</jats:p>
